Wolkberg Wilderness Area
The Wolkberg Wilderness Area is a protected area in Limpopo Province, South Africa. It is located in the Wolkberg, a subrange of the Drakensberg approximately south-east of Haenertsburg and east of Polokwane. The high Ysterkroon and the surrounding was proclaimed a Wilderness Area in 1977.
The office, parking and camping site are located at the Klipdraai forest station. The park is traversed by the Mohlapitse River, a tributary of the Olifants River.
Many birds have their habitat in this protected area, including rare bat hawks, black eagles, crowned eagles, hamerkops, and pearl-breasted swallows.
